2021 TWD to KES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2021

During 2021, the TWD to KES ex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 29, valuing the pair at 4.0960.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on April 13, dropping to 3.7603.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.3357 KES.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 3.9267 to the December average rate of 4.0773,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.83%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2021 high of 4.0960 was up 3.19% compared to the 2020 peak of 3.9693,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

TWD to KES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: JanтАУJun) was 3.8839, compared to 3.9742 in the second half (H2: JulтАУDec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(JulтАУDec) by a margin of 0.0903 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2021 was April, with a trading range of 0.1250 KES (High: 3.8853 / Low: 3.7603). On the other end, September was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0303 KES (High: 3.9947 / Low: 3.9645).
